Cost Range for Small Structures - Demolishing small structures like sheds or garages typically costs between $1,000 and $5,000, with example projects around $2,500. Expenses vary based on size, materials, and location. Local pros can provide specific estimates tailored to the project scope.
Cost Range for Residential Building Demolition - Full residential demolitions often range from $10,000 to $30,000, depending on the home's size and complexity. Larger or more complex structures may increase costs beyond this range. Service providers can offer detailed quotes based on property specifics.
Cost Factors Affecting Demolition Expenses - Costs are influenced by factors such as building size, material removal, and site accessibility, typically adding a few thousand dollars to the overall cost. Additional expenses may include debris removal and permits. Local contractors can clarify these variables for each project.
Cost Range for Commercial Demolition - Commercial demolition projects generally cost between $50,000 and $200,000, depending on building size and complexity. Larger facilities or those requiring specialized removal can push costs higher. Contact local service providers for accurate project est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of structures can demolition services handle? Demolition professionals can safely dismantle a variety of structures including residential buildings, commercial properties, garages, sheds, and interior spaces.
Are there any permits required for building demolition? Permitting requirements vary by location; local contractors can advise on whether permits are necessary for specific demolition projects.
How long does a typical demolition project take? The duration depends on the size and complexity of the structure; local service providers can provide estimates based on individual project details.
What should be done to prepare a property for demolition? Preparation typically includes clearing the area, disconnecting utilities, and obtaining necessary approvals, with guidance from local demolition experts.
Is debris removal included in demolition services? Many contractors include debris removal as part of their services, or they can coordinate disposal through specialized waste management providers.
